HVAC Line Set Replacement: What You Need to Know

Replacing your air conditioning copper tubing can seem like a significant undertaking , but understanding the basics will assist you to prepare for the work. The line set delivers refrigerant between your outside unit and your inside system. Over time, these conduits can degrade, spring a leak , or become damaged, impacting cooling capability and potentially harming the planet. A certified HVAC specialist should execute this substitution , as it deals with specialized tools and knowledge regarding refrigerant handling and correct equipment sealing .

Decoding AC Linesets: Types, Sizes, and Best Practices

Understanding your HVAC linesets is vital for efficient installation . Typically , these are copper tubing connecting a compressor to a air handler. Piping sizes depend based on your system's capacity and length – refer to a guidelines for precise calculations. Proper practices include proper pitch to ensure drainage , secure mounting to avoid vibration , and careful leak verification after finalization.

Troubleshooting HVAC Line Set Issues: Leaks & Performance

Diagnosing problems with your HVAC system's line piping can be challenging , especially when facing both pressure drops and poor efficiency . Frequent signs include lower cooling capacity , greater energy consumption, or the noticeable sound of a leak. Possible causes range from minor punctures to severe corrosion, and a thorough inspection, often involving specialized gauges, is crucial to identify the specific source and implement the suitable fix .

Choosing the Right Line Set for Your HVAC System

Selecting a appropriate line tubing for the HVAC installation is vital for peak function. Think about aspects such as your cooling capacity , gas type being used , and distance of your pathways. Poor line assembly may cause diminished performance, increased power bills , and even potential issues to the HVAC machinery . Be sure to speak to a experienced HVAC technician for advice on a best refrigerant choice for an specific needs.
